Aura Systems, Inc. (OTCMKTS:AUSI) Sees Significant Growth in Short Interest

Aura Systems, Inc. (OTCMKTS:AUSIGet Free Report) saw a large increase in short interest in September. As of September 15th, there was short interest totalling 19,900 shares, an increase of 437.8% from the August 31st total of 3,700 shares. Based on an average daily trading volume, of 38,200 shares, the days-to-cover ratio is currently 0.5 days.

About Aura Systems

Aura Systems, Inc designs, assembles, tests, and sells proprietary and patented axial flux induction machines worldwide. It offers mobile induction power systems, including AuraGen for commercial and industrial applications, and VIPER for military applications. The company's products are also used in induction motor and mobile and remote power applications.
